Softball Preview: Paola Panthers vs. Spring Hill Broncos
The Paola Panthers will be playing in front of their home fans against the Spring Hill Broncos at 4:30 p.m. on Tuesday. The pair are sauntering into the matchup backed by comfortable wins in their prior games.
Having struggled with eight defeats in a row, Paola finally turned things around against Baldwin on Thursday. Paola never let Baldwin onto the board and left with a 10-0 victory.
Meanwhile, in what's become a running theme this season, Spring Hill gave their fans yet another huge win on Thursday. They blew past Blue Valley West 9-0.
Jaleigh White made a big impact no matter where she played. On the mound, she didn't allow a single earned run and only one hit while striking out ten over seven innings pitched. White has been consistent recently: she hasn't pitched less than five innings in three consecutive pitching appearances. White was also big at the plate, going 2-for-4 with three RBI, a triple, and a stolen base.
In other batting news, Spring Hill let Blaire Sommer and Ellie Ruffin loose on the outfield. Sommer scored a run while going 2-for-2, while Ruffin scored a run and stole a base while going 2-for-3. The team also got some help courtesy of Nora Burrell, who scored two runs while going 2-for-4.
Paola made their fans wait, but they earned their first win of the season to make their record 1-10-1. As for Spring Hill, their victory bumped their record up to 9-1-2.
